    U.S. Army Spc. Gregory Ream, North Carolina National Guard, 883rd Engineer Company (Sapper), asks a driver to exit the vehicle to conduct a vehicle search during the Combat Engineer reclassification course at McCrady Training Site in Eastover, S.C., Dec. 6, 2015.
    The South Carolina National Guard, 218th Regiment (Leadership), 1st Battalion conducts the two-week qualification course for Soldiers who are reclassifying to Combat Engineers. During the course, Soldiers will learn how to properly search vehicles, build bridges, conduct demolition, sweep for and react to Improvised Explosive Devices, breeching and more. The course is offered multiple times during the year and is open to Soldiers from other states. (U.S. Army National Guard photo by Sgt. Bradley Mincey, 108th Public Affairs Detachment/Released)
